Why Do Some “Organic” Farmers Refuse to Pay for the Label?
The “USDA Organic” seal feels like a trustworthy guarantee, but for many small-scale farmers, it represents a significant barrier. The decision to forgo certification is often not about cutting corners, but a pragmatic choice driven by high costs and bureaucratic hurdles. For a small farm, the price of the certification fee itself is just the beginning. The real challenge lies in the mandatory three-year transition period during which they must adhere to strict organic methods—using more expensive seeds and often requiring more labor—without being able to charge the premium prices that the label allows.
This economic squeeze means that many of the most dedicated soil-centric farmers you’ll find at a local market may not have the official seal. A study on this very issue confirms that these barriers have turned many small growers away from the process. Instead of chasing a label, they focus their energy on building a direct relationship with their customers, emphasizing their food as “local first and organically grown second.” They invest their limited resources back into the soil—through better compost, more diverse cover crops, and other regenerative practices—rather than into paperwork and fees. As a result, an uncertified local farm may actually be operating at a standard that far exceeds the baseline requirements of the national organic program.
Case Study: The Small Farmer’s Certification Dilemma
According to an analysis by UC Davis, the barriers to organic certification for small-scale growers are substantial. Farmers must adopt organic practices for three full years before they can even qualify for the label. During this time, they face the increased costs of organic seeds and labor-intensive methods but cannot legally market their products as organic to recoup those expenses. This financial pressure leads many small farmers to abandon the certification process altogether, choosing to build their reputation on the quality of their local products and direct-to-consumer transparency rather than a federal seal. They prioritize their identity as local, community-focused producers who happen to grow organically, trusting that informed customers will value their practices over a paid-for label.

Which 3 Questions Reveal If a Farmer Uses Pesticides?
When a farmer doesn’t have an organic certificate, how can you verify their commitment to pesticide-free farming? The answer lies in moving beyond a simple “Do you spray?” and engaging in a deeper “soil dialogue.” Asking the right open-ended questions can reveal a farmer’s entire philosophy. Their answers will tell you whether they see their farm as a sterile factory to be controlled with chemicals or a vibrant living system to be nurtured.
Instead of a direct accusation, start by inquiring about their approach to farm health. The goal is to understand their process and mindset. A farmer truly dedicated to regenerative principles will be passionate and detailed in their response, proud to share the intricacies of their work. They see pests not as enemies to be eradicated, but as messengers signaling an imbalance in the ecosystem. Their solutions are proactive and systemic, focused on building a resilient environment where pests have few opportunities to thrive. This conversation is your best tool for uncovering the truth.

Here are three essential questions to guide your conversation:
- “What is your pest management strategy?” A farmer reliant on chemicals will give a short answer about what they spray. A regenerative farmer, however, will describe an integrated system. They’ll talk about attracting beneficial insects like ladybugs and lacewings, using crop diversity to confuse pests, and building healthy soil that grows stronger, more pest-resistant plants.
- “How do you build and maintain soil fertility?” This question cuts to the heart of regenerative agriculture. Listen for words like cover crops, compost, animal manure, and rotational grazing. These are the tools used to cycle nutrients naturally, increase water retention, and suppress weeds and pests without resorting to synthetic fertilizers and herbicides. Their focus is on feeding the soil, not just the plant.
- “What was your biggest pest or disease challenge last year, and how did you solve it?” This specific, experience-based question is incredibly revealing. It shows whether the farmer’s approach is reactive (e.g., “We had aphids, so we sprayed”) or preventive and systemic (e.g., “We had squash bugs, so this year we are improving air circulation and planting companion crops to deter them”).

Supermarket Organic or Local Conventional: Which Tastes Better?
The choice often feels like a paradox: a certified organic apple that has traveled 1,500 miles, or a conventionally grown apple from a local farm just 20 miles away. From a flavor and freshness perspective, the answer is almost always local. Food that is picked at peak ripeness and eaten within days simply tastes better. The sugars are more developed, the textures are crisper, and the nutrients are more intact. A supermarket organic tomato, bred for durability and picked while still green to survive a long journey, cannot compete with a local tomato ripened on the vine and picked yesterday.
However, the environmental and health calculus is more complex. The “organic” label guarantees no synthetic pesticides were used, a clear benefit for both the environment and your body. The “local conventional” farmer may use Integrated Pest Management (IPM), a strategy that aims to minimize chemical use but doesn’t eliminate it. As the Sustainability Directory’s editorial team notes, the choice presents a “complex environmental calculus” where the best option depends on many factors, including farming methods and transport efficiency.
The following table breaks down the key trade-offs, showing that neither label holds all the answers. The true “winner” depends on what you prioritize: guaranteed pesticide-free production or ultimate freshness and a lower carbon footprint from transportation.
| Factor | Certified Organic | Local Conventional |
|---|---|---|
| Pesticide Use | No synthetic pesticides allowed | May use IPM with minimal chemicals |
| Transportation | Can travel 1,500+ miles | Lower carbon footprint due to reduced transportation distances |
| Freshness | May be weeks old when purchased | Often picked within 24-48 hours |
| Soil Health | Benefits soil health and biodiversity | Varies by farm practices |
Ultimately, the ideal scenario is finding a local, regenerative organic farm, which offers the best of all worlds: peak freshness, a minimal carbon footprint, and a proven commitment to soil health. When that’s not possible, engaging the local farmer in a “soil dialogue” can help you assess their practices. A conventional farmer who is passionate about soil health and uses minimal interventions may be a far better choice than a distant, industrial organic operation.
Why Does Real Organic Chicken Cost Three Times More?
Sticker shock is a real phenomenon when comparing a standard supermarket chicken to one from a true pasture-raised organic farm. The difference isn’t just a few dollars; it can be a threefold increase or more. This price gap isn’t about gouging customers; it’s a reflection of the “economic honesty” behind what it truly costs to raise an animal in a way that respects its nature and heals the land. The industrial model has externalized costs—animal welfare, environmental pollution, and nutrient-poor food—to offer a deceptively cheap product.
A true pasture-raised operation internalizes these costs. For starters, the feed is a major expense. Certified organic, non-GMO feed can cost double or triple what conventional feed costs. But the expenses go far beyond the grain. As one case study shows, for a small farm raising 200 birds, the total cost can be $40 to $45 per bird to raise, process, and sell. This includes the labor of moving the chickens to fresh pasture daily, the infrastructure of mobile coops and electric netting, and the use of livestock guardian dogs for protection against predators—a natural alternative to confining birds in a barn.

These practices result in a healthier bird and more nutrient-dense meat, but they are labor- and resource-intensive. When you see a price tag of around $7.50 per pound for pasture-raised chicken, you’re not just paying for the meat. You are paying for:
- Soil Regeneration: The chickens’ manure fertilizes the pasture, building topsoil and sequestering carbon.
- Animal Welfare: The birds live outdoors, foraging for insects and plants, expressing their natural behaviors.
- Higher Nutrition: Meat from pastured animals is consistently shown to have a better fatty acid profile and higher levels of vitamins.
- A Living Wage for the Farmer: The price reflects the skilled labor required to manage a complex, ecosystem-focused operation.
That higher price is a transparent reflection of a food system that values quality, ethics, and ecological health. It’s the real cost of food that doesn’t ask the planet, the animal, or the farmer to pay the hidden price.
How to Use Soil Maps to Find the Healthiest Farms in Your Region?
Becoming a “farm detective” goes beyond conversations; it involves using powerful, free tools to do your own reconnaissance. Before you even visit a farm or market, you can learn a tremendous amount about its potential health by analyzing the very ground it sits on. Digital tools like soil maps and satellite imagery allow you to identify farms that are likely practicing regenerative agriculture.
The foundational tool for this is the USDA’s Web Soil Survey. This incredible resource provides detailed data on soil types across the country. You can use it to identify areas in your region with naturally fertile soil, giving you a starting point for where the best farms might be located. But the investigation doesn’t stop there. By cross-referencing these locations with satellite imagery from platforms like Google Earth, you can look for visual cues of a healthy “living system.”
During dry seasons, a farm that remains green while its neighbors are brown is a powerful indicator of healthy soil with high organic matter and excellent water retention. From an aerial view, you can spot the tell-tale patterns of rotational grazing—distinctive lines or patches in a pasture—or the diverse quilt of a multi-crop layout, both hallmarks of regenerative practices. This initial digital scouting helps you create a shortlist of farms worth a closer look. While this data is promising, it’s important to remember that only about 1.5% of farms in the United States are regenerative, so finding them requires dedicated investigation.
Once you have a list of promising farms, the next step is to find where they sell. The USDA’s National Farmers Market Directory is an invaluable resource for this, allowing you to locate markets and see which farms sell there directly. The final step is the on-the-ground visit, where you can confirm your digital findings by looking for signs like minimal tillage, active compost piles, and clear-running streams—all indicators of a farm that is truly healing the soil.
Why Many “Eco-Friendly” Labels Fail to Protect the Environment?
In a world desperate for sustainable solutions, “eco-friendly” labels have become powerful marketing tools. Unfortunately, many of them offer more of a mirage than a meaningful guarantee. The term “regenerative agriculture,” while rooted in powerful soil-healing principles, has become a prime target for greenwashing. Because it lacks a federally regulated definition like “organic,” corporations are free to adopt the language without adhering to the practices, creating “label blindness” for even the most well-intentioned consumers.
As the Equal Exchange Resource Center warns, “The challenge is that companies adopt language claiming regenerative without offering metrics to back up their statements.” This lack of transparency is a major red flag. A glaring example is the USDA’s own Regenerative Pilot Program, which, despite its name, allows the use of numerous petrochemical pesticides and herbicides that are strictly forbidden under the National Organic Program. This move was widely criticized as a greenwashing initiative that diverts resources from the proven, strictly-regulated organic transition process.
Case Study: USDA’s “Regenerative” Program as Greenwashing
Critics have pointed to the USDA’s $700 million Regenerative Pilot Program as a textbook case of greenwashing. The program was established under a banner of making America healthy, yet it permits the use of chemical pesticides prohibited by the USDA’s own National Organic Program. According to an analysis from Beyond Pesticides, this initiative effectively diverts critical resources that could be used to support farmers transitioning to certified organic methods. Instead, it lends the “regenerative” name to practices embraced by major food companies that continue to rely on weed killers and other synthetic inputs, undermining the integrity of the true regenerative movement and confusing consumers.
This illustrates the fundamental flaw of unregulated or poorly defined labels: they create a loophole for industrial agriculture to appear eco-friendly while changing very little about its extractive model. The “organic” label, for all its own flaws (such as allowing huge, soilless factory farms), at least has a clear, legally enforceable set of standards and a ban on a long list of synthetic chemicals. The vagueness of terms like “natural,” “sustainable,” and even “regenerative” in the corporate sphere means they often fail to protect the environment in any meaningful way.
Why Is Biodynamic Wine Different from Standard Organic Wine?
Within the world of eco-conscious beverages, the terms “organic” and “biodynamic” are often used interchangeably, but they represent two distinct philosophies. While both are vast improvements over conventional wine, biodynamics takes the principles of organic farming and elevates them into a holistic, spiritual, and self-sustaining system. Think of organic as a set of rules about what you *can’t* do (no synthetic pesticides, no GMOs), while biodynamic is a proactive philosophy about what you *must* do to create a vibrant, living farm.
An organic wine certification, regulated by the USDA, primarily focuses on the list of prohibited and allowed inputs. A wine can be labeled “100% Organic” if every ingredient is certified, or simply “Organic” if at least 95% of its ingredients are, with the remainder coming from a national list of approved substances. The focus is on avoiding contamination.
Biodynamic certification, managed globally by Demeter, includes all organic standards and then goes much further. It views the farm not as a simple field for growing grapes, but as a single, self-sustaining organism. This philosophy manifests in several unique practices:
- A Closed-Loop System: The farm is designed to produce its own fertility through compost, animal manure, and cover crops, minimizing the need for any outside inputs.
- Cosmic Rhythms: Planting, pruning, and harvesting are timed according to lunar and astrological calendars to work in harmony with natural cycles.
- Special Preparations: Unique herbal and mineral preparations are used to enhance the vitality of the soil and plants, such as “preparation 500,” which involves burying cow horns packed with manure to create a potent soil inoculant.
The table below highlights the fundamental differences in their approach, showing how biodynamics builds upon the organic foundation with a deeper focus on the farm as a living ecosystem.
| Aspect | Organic Wine | Biodynamic Wine |
|---|---|---|
| Certification | USDA regulated with inspections and oversight by accredited certifiers | Demeter certification plus organic standards |
| Philosophy | Focus on prohibited/allowed inputs | Farm as self-sustaining ecosystem |
| Practices | No synthetic pesticides or GMOs | Lunar calendars, horn preparations, closed-loop system |
| Soil Focus | No GMOs or harmful synthetic pesticides | Enhanced microbial life for terroir expression |
In essence, an organic wine is a product made without certain chemicals. A biodynamic wine is the expression of a healthy, living, and spiritually connected piece of land. This deep focus on microbial life and soil vitality is why many oenophiles believe biodynamic wines offer a more authentic and vibrant expression of their “terroir.”

Which 3 Apps Are Essential for Finding Farm Sales on the Road?
Once you’ve committed to looking beyond the supermarket, the next challenge is finding these hidden-gem farms. Whether you’re at home or traveling, a new generation of mobile apps is making it easier than ever to connect directly with local producers. These tools act as digital farmers’ markets, putting a directory of fresh, local food right in your pocket. They are essential for any “farm detective” on a mission to shorten their food miles and build relationships with growers.
These platforms go beyond simple listings. Many offer interactive maps, user reviews, and details about what’s in season, transforming the search for local food from a chore into an adventure. They are especially valuable for travelers, like full-time RVers, who can find fresh farm eggs and produce wherever their journey takes them, without needing a “home base.” The growing popularity of these apps is reflected in their expansive networks; some platforms now list over 19,000 verified local farms, ranches, and market vendors.
Here are three of the most essential apps for finding farm-fresh food on the go:
- Farmish: This app excels at connecting neighbors to buy and sell homegrown food. It’s fantastic for finding everything from fruits and vegetables to meat, eggs, honey, and even plants. Its strength is its hyper-local, community-driven feel, making it easy to find small-scale producers who may not have a formal farm stand.
- Farmstand: With a beautiful, intuitive interface, Farmstand focuses on farmers’ markets. It displays over 8,700 markets across the country on interactive maps, with detailed information and community-sourced photos and tips, making it a breeze to find the best markets near you.
- LocalHarvest: This is one of the most comprehensive directories available. LocalHarvest maintains a massive database of farms, farmers’ markets, Community Supported Agriculture (CSA) programs, and even restaurants and grocery stores that prioritize local sourcing. Its robust listings make it a powerful one-stop-shop for planning your local food shopping.
